分布式存储 对象存储区别,分布式存储与对象存储,技术内涵、应用场景及未来发展趋势比较
- 综合资讯
- 2024-11-11 17:59:27
- 2

分布式存储与对象存储存在技术内涵与应用场景差异。分布式存储侧重于数据分布与并行处理,适用于大数据处理;对象存储以对象为单位存储,便于数据管理和访问。两者将融合,提供更高...
分布式存储与对象存储存在技术内涵与应用场景差异。分布式存储侧重于数据分布与并行处理,适用于大数据处理;对象存储以对象为单位存储,便于数据管理和访问。两者将融合,提供更高效、灵活的存储解决方案。
随着大数据、云计算等技术的快速发展,数据存储需求日益增长,分布式存储和对象存储作为两种主流的数据存储技术,在数据存储领域扮演着重要角色,本文将对比分析分布式存储与对象存储的技术内涵、应用场景及未来发展趋势,以期为读者提供有益的参考。
分布式存储与对象存储的技术内涵
1、分布式存储
分布式存储是一种基于多个物理节点组成的存储系统,通过将数据分散存储在多个节点上,实现数据的冗余备份、负载均衡和故障转移,分布式存储具有以下特点:
(1)高可靠性:通过数据冗余和故障转移,提高数据存储的可靠性。
(2)高可用性:多个节点并行工作,提高系统吞吐量和响应速度。
(3)可扩展性:可根据需求动态增加存储节点,实现横向扩展。
(4)低成本:采用通用硬件,降低存储成本。
2、对象存储
对象存储是一种基于对象的数据存储技术,将数据以对象的形式存储,每个对象由唯一标识符、数据内容和元数据组成,对象存储具有以下特点:
(1)高可靠性:通过数据冗余和故障转移,提高数据存储的可靠性。
(2)海量存储:支持PB级别的存储空间,满足大规模数据存储需求。
(3)易用性:采用RESTful API,简化数据访问和操作。
(4)高并发:支持大量并发访问,满足高性能需求。
分布式存储与对象存储的应用场景
1、分布式存储应用场景
(1)大数据处理:分布式存储适用于大规模数据集的存储和计算,如Hadoop、Spark等大数据处理框架。
(2)企业级应用:分布式存储可满足企业级应用对高可靠性、高可用性和可扩展性的需求,如企业资源规划(ERP)、客户关系管理(CRM)等。
(3)云存储服务:分布式存储是云存储服务提供商的核心技术之一,如阿里云、腾讯云等。
2、对象存储应用场景
(1)海量数据存储:对象存储适用于大规模数据存储,如视频、音频、图片等非结构化数据。
(2)云存储服务:对象存储是云存储服务提供商的核心技术之一,如阿里云OSS、腾讯云COS等。
分发网络(CDN):对象存储支持海量数据的快速分发,适用于CDN加速服务。
分布式存储与对象存储的未来发展趋势
1、分布式存储
(1)存储硬件优化:采用新型存储介质,提高存储性能和降低成本。
(2)存储协议优化:发展更高效的存储协议,提高数据传输效率。
(3)存储智能化:利用人工智能技术,实现存储资源的智能调度和管理。
2、对象存储
(1)存储性能提升:采用新型存储技术和架构,提高存储性能。
(2)存储成本降低:采用开源技术和通用硬件,降低存储成本。
(3)存储生态建设:推动对象存储生态建设,提高数据存储的可用性和互操作性。
分布式存储与对象存储在技术内涵、应用场景及未来发展趋势方面存在一定差异,分布式存储适用于高可靠性、高可用性和可扩展性的场景,如大数据处理、企业级应用等;对象存储适用于海量数据存储、云存储服务等场景,随着技术的不断发展,分布式存储与对象存储将在未来存储领域发挥更加重要的作用。
本文链接:https://zhitaoyun.cn/760864.html
发表评论